THIS FOUR-BEDROOM semi-detached redbrick house in Ranelagh, Dublin 6 is for sale this week.
47 Lower Beechwood Avenue, Ranelagh, Dublin 6 is for sale for €1,050,000 with Quillsen Ballsbridge via Daft.ie.
The house is a Victorian redbrick on a residential road near the centre of Ranelagh, and also near the Luas. It has been extended and refurbished over the years.
The kitchen runs the full width of the house and opens onto the back garden. It has white porcelain tiles and white fitted cabinets as well as a skylight to provide additional natural light.
The house retains many original features such as original fireplaces and panelled doors. The drawing room has a large window overlooking the front garden and original cornicing.
Upstairs there are four bedrooms, with the master bedroom en-suite. There is a double garage to the rear of the property and the back garden is south-west facing.
